@@ -60,17 +60,4 @@
### 0.5.2
- Add HTTP 500 as a retryable status code for artifact upload and download.
### 0.6.0
- Support upload from named pipes [#748](https://github.com/actions/toolkit/pull/748)
- Fixes to percentage values being greater than 100% when downloading all artifacts [#889](https://github.com/actions/toolkit/pull/889)
- Improved logging and output during artifact upload [#949](https://github.com/actions/toolkit/pull/949)
- Improvements to client-side validation for certain invalid characters not allowed during upload: [#951](https://github.com/actions/toolkit/pull/951)
- Faster upload speeds for certain types of large files by exempting gzip compression [#956](https://github.com/actions/toolkit/pull/956)
- More detailed logging when dealing with chunked uploads [#957](https://github.com/actions/toolkit/pull/957)
### 0.6.1
- Fix for failing 0 byte file uploads on Windows [#962](https://github.com/actions/toolkit/pull/962)
- Add HTTP 500 as a retryable status code for artifact upload and download.
